Worldpay Aims to Optimize Revenue Potential for Online Merchants

Failed card-not-present transactions should never be considered business as usual. When a transaction fails, customer satisfaction, trust, and revenue plummet. If there‘s one thing that most customers want to avoid, it’s friction during the checkout process.

Merchants must not only ensure that customers experience a seamless checkout process but also need to navigate issuer preferences, network changes, growing payment options, and multiple routing options. Keeping up with these various challenges—which are becoming more frequent and costly—can be a struggle for many merchants. To address this growing concern, Worldpay unveiled a turnkey solution called Revenue Boost, which helps merchants optimize payments approvals while keeping costs down.

Taking a Proactive Approach

Most customer churn can be traced to a faulty payment process. Instead of accepting this event as the cost of doing business, merchants should consider a more proactive approach—a payment strategy that can secure a higher number of conversions, especially for first-time customers. Merchants have several opportunities throughout the customer shopping journey to make a lasting impact that customers will remember, and one of these critical moments happens during the checkout process. Once customers make the initial decision to buy, merchants need to ensure the payments process goes off without a hitch. A frictionless experience can increase the likelihood that consumers will return.  

“Increasing the lifetime value of the customer that you have can be done within an effective approach to payments to ensure that those who are coming through the funnel have the best possible chance to convert,” Jason Harding, Product Director of Optimization at Worldpay, said during a recent PaymentsJournal podcast.

In a robust payments scheme, merchants need to have access to the right data that would best benefit their organization. According to Harding, using network payment tokens can help merchants make sure they have the most up-to-date information on a customer. Network payment tokens can also reduce friction at checkout without compromising security. Account updaters are also useful, as they automatically update subscription customer card information.

A New Turnkey Solution

Worldpay is looking to help merchants process more card-not-present transactions by reducing the cost and risk of taking payments. Its Revenue Boost turnkey solution is powered by machine learning to maximize its performance.

A single strategy doesn’t work for everyone—particularly because merchants may have different goals, needs, and approaches to driving up e-commerce sales.

Personalized and tailored experiences are what many merchants have been leaning into lately, and Worldpay is as well. The company believes that its solution’s new features can help merchants tailor the payments experience to their needs and, in turn, help them create new opportunities to drive growth.

During a Revenue Boost pilot that Worldpay conducted between May 2022 and April 2023, based on a minimum of 500,000 transactions, one customer reported seeing a $6 million approval lift during a six-month period. Another customer saw a 4% acceptance increase during Black Friday.

And as Harding pointed out, the use of network payment tokens can be effective for merchants. Indeed, one merchant who participated in the pilot said it saved $1.2 million in payment costs over 12 months.

“By lowering costs and lifting approval rates, we can unlock the true value of payments for our customers,” said Gabriel de Montessus, Head of Global Enterprise at Worldpay. “We’ve already seen success for some of the world’s biggest brands, and we look forward to working with more to fuel their commerce globally.”
